まとめ
統合的運動研究により,さまざまな運動におけるエネルギー貯蔵と制御の普遍的な原則が明らかになりました. これらの発見は,多様な生物学的成分が,効率的かつ適応性の高い運動に共同でどのように貢献するかを強調しています.

主要な成果:
- エネルギー貯蔵と交換の原理は,歩く,走る,飛ぶ,泳ぐことにおいて保存されます.
- 非推進的横向力は,自然環境における安定性と機動性において重要な役割を果たします.
- ロコモーター制御は,プレフレックス,感覚フィードバック,およびフィードフォワードコマンドの洗練された組み合わせを含みます.
- 筋肉は,モーター,ブレーキ,スプリング,ストラットとして機能し,多面的な役割を果たします.
結論:
- 統合的アプローチは,移動の全体的な理解を提供し,個々の構成要素が集団全体としてどのように機能するか明らかにします.
- 生物学的システムから人工ロボットまで適用可能な,一般化可能な運動原理が存在します.
- これらの原理を理解することは,生体力学,ロボット工学,進化生物学における進歩にとって極めて重要です.

Migration
Migration is long-range, seasonal movement from one region or habitat to another. This common strategy, carried out by many different organisms around the world, is an adaptive response that typically corresponds to changes in an organism’s environment, like resource availability or climate. Migrations can involve huge groups of thousands of animals as well as single individuals traveling alone and can range from thousands of kilometers to just a few hundred meters.
Introduction to Joints
The adult human body usually has 206 bones, and except for the hyoid bone in the neck, each bone is connected to at least one other bone. Joints are the location where bones come together. Many joints allow for movement between the bones. At these joints, the articulating surfaces of the adjacent bones can move smoothly against each other. However, the bones of other joints may be joined by connective tissue or cartilage. These joints are designed for stability and provide little or no movement.
